Moving forwards and backwards this weekend.
The oil leak around the tappet cover gasket was annoying me so i decided to combine that job with changing the VE's static timing advanced a tooth to gain some more power and compensate for the larger injectors. Quite a large job

The static timing on euro 2's is set at E, the position C is 1 tooth advanced and was euro 1 emissions position. This will improve MPG and pick up at mid and high rpms at the sacrifice of some torque at low rpms and around idle. Not something im too worried about.

Ive gotton my High volume lift pump sorted just waiting on a few parts for piping and a spacer, this will increase the low pressure fuel to the pump from 5 psi to 12psi. Allowing the pump to run faster and fill the delivery ports better at high rpm. Also doesn't pour diesel into the oil when it fails like the diaphragm type pump :confounded:

Got the last of the mountings done on the exhaust now and in the quest for some more reliability and power replaced the diaphram lift pump with a piston type off a newer engine then spaced it to provide 9-11 psi of fuel pressure.

Rear section after flexi rubber mounted
15095667_1919542864945821_3586139747877966840_n.jpg


Front section hard mounted to engine with long brackets for some expansion
15027493_1919542838279157_2809812472499870437_n.jpg


New pump installed and spaced
15055699_1919542848279156_1547406238351110501_n.jpg


Now making a steady 9psi on idle instead of 4.
